Global buyers prefer red, black Ford Mustangs

Fri, Mar 13 2015

As sales of the new, 2015 Ford Mustang kick off across the globe, Ford is uncovering some interesting data about its long-lived muscle car, and some of the most interesting stats focus on the color palette. Not surprisingly, buyers have a thing for a red Mustang. Race Red, a bright, glossy color, is the number one shade among Mustang owners in both Europe and China with 20 percent of Europeans and 35 percent of Chinese owners opting for the shade. Ford's Ruby Red paint was the third most popular color among American consumers. That's because Mustang owners in the land of the free and home of the brave prefer a literal dark horse, opting for the glossy Black. Magnetic, a dark gray shade, was the second favorite among American Mustang owners. That's right, America's favorite color overall, white, didn't even crack the top three (although Oxford White hit number two in China). Black remained popular in other markets, as well. Absolute Black, a metallic shade, tied Race Red in Europe, appearing on 20 percent of vehicles. Just under 20 percent of Chinese buyers, meanwhile, opted for the same gloss black Americans preferred. 2015 Ford Mustang option prices gallop onto the web

Tue, 22 Apr 2014

The 2015 Ford Mustang is one of the most anticipated cars of the year, despite the fact that production hasn't yet begun. What's a pony car fan to do? It turns out that Ford already has pricing and options information about the vehicle in its dealer ordering system. A few enterprising folks have snapped some pictures from it and have posted them online. You might not be able to drive your car yet, but you can at least see what it might cost.
At the moment, Ford appears to be splitting the Mustang into five models - 3.7-liter V6, 2.3-liter EcoBoost, GT with the 5.0-liter V8, 50th Anniversary and SVT. There are 10 available paint colors, 2 of which require an extra outlay. Triple Yellow is $495, and Ruby Red Tint is $395. Regardless of model, navigation goes for $795, and reverse parking assist is $295.
For both the EcoBoost and GT, the six-speed automatic tacks an extra $1,195 to the sticker, and adaptive cruise control is the same price. The GT also has a limited-slip 3.55 rear end for $395 and a GT Performance package for $2,495. Recaro leather seats add an extra $1,595. For the EcoBoost, there's something called EcoBoost Performance package for $1,995. The system doesn't say what the packages include.

Ford picks Fiesta ST, Transit Connect as this year's SEMA darlings

Sat, 02 Feb 2013

SEMA is more than nine months away, but the reveille bugle for the show has just sounded with Ford's call to aftermarket companies for its project-vehicle program. The 2014 Ford Fiesta ST and 2014 Transit Connect van and wagon are the cars The Blue Oval wants to feature, but applicants can submit project vehicles for any product except the GT500, the Raptor, or anything from Lincoln.
Submissions must be completed in two parts, the first being an email to Ford with an overview of the project, like vehicle theme, promotional plan and location display. The second part must be mailed in on company letterhead and gets down to the nuts and bolts of the vision and the provision of company bona fides. The complete proposal is due on March 1, winners will be notified by May 1.
